John Brian Flathmann

November 28, 1974 — January 7, 2019

John Brian Flathmann, 44, of Charleston, the husband of Jennifer Fox, and a Computer & Mobile Phone Repair Technician with CPR Cell Phone Repair Technician, entered into eternal rest on Monday, January 7, 2019. He was born in Charleston on November 28, 1974, the son of Johnny F. and Doris Varn Flathmann. After graduating from James Island High school, John Brian moved to Kentucky where he went to work on a farm. He loved to work with his hands and felt at peace while operating the large machines on the farm. It was short lived however, because it was during this time that John Brian’s courageous battle with Kidney disease began. Through his twenty-year struggle John Brian never lost his sense of humor, demonstrating gracious strength that all who knew him would admire. He was full of love for his family and friends through his entire life but on a cruise to the Bahamas on December 8, 2012 John Brian would meet the love of his life, Jennifer Fox. Over the next year and a half John Brian and Jennifer would fall deeply in love with one another. It may have had something to do with John Brian loving to cook and being able to make the most delicious meals from the most basic ingredients but we all know it goes much deeper than that. On March 8, 2014 in front of family and friends John Brian and Jennifer committed themselves to one another and for nearly five years they were simply grateful to wake up next to each other every morning. John Brian is survived by his wife, Jennifer Fox of Charleston; his parents John F. “Johnny” and Doris Varn Flathmann of Charleston; his sister, Laurie Capo and her wife Nikki Joyce of Charleston; his uncle, George Varn; his mother-in-law, Susan Fox; special cousins, David and Sharon Branhan and their children; as well as numerous other cousins and friends who are like family. He is also survived by his loving dogs, Charlie Brown and Bentley. John Brian’s dog Diesel who was his constant companion and comfort throughout his illness precedes him into eternal rest.
